Replace a broken glass pane

The replacement of a broken glass pane in your windows can improve the look and value of your home. It's also a great method to reduce your energy costs. You can reduce heat loss and increase efficiency by replacing old glass with insulation glass. The type of window and the number of panes to be replaced will determine the price of the project.

To get rid of any dirt or hardened glazing compound clean the frame prior to when you begin to remove the glass. Use Beckton window repair to clean out any crevices. To remove any rough edges from a frame made of wood gently sand it.

Wear thick gloves and safety glasses to protect yourself from cuts. You can employ a utility knife scrape off the glazing compound.

Take a measurement of the glass after you have removed the old glazing. It is a good idea cut a new piece glass to the right size and fit it into the frame. Before you attach the glass to the frame, it is possible to apply some caulking around the edges.

The cost of replacing a broken glass pane depends on the size and severity of the break. Double-pane window replacements will cost between 200 and 600 dollars, while replacing a single pane will cost between $50 and $200.

Replace a damaged wood window

It isn't easy to repair rotten wooden windows, but there are many DIY solutions that you could apply. If the damage is too severe for simple fixes, replacing the entire frame might be an alternative.

The first step is to take away the decayed material, which can be done using a hammer or prybar and saw. A prybar is a great tool since it allows you to take off the material that has rotted in one piece.

The next step is to clean any gaps in the wood. Then, fill the gaps with epoxy or another filler. The filler is not an option for long-term use but it will offer the needed protection for your wood.

Once you've filled the gap after filling the gap, apply a layer of caulk and primer, and then seal it. You can also paint the new frame to blend with the existing one.


If the wood you have rotted is an extensive area that is rotting, you may want to consider hiring a professional carpenter to complete the task. This is especially important when you are not able to master carpentry skills. A professional can save you time and ensure that the rotten wood is durable.

It is possible to change a rotten window from wood without spending a lot. The typical cost for doing this is between $100 and $800, depending on the kind of wood you have and the severity of the damage.
